Simply Fresh Patio Makeover
Here in the south the days are longer and already quite warm. It's that time of the year that we spend our family time outdoors. I'm actually writing this post on the patio. It's the perfect spot for dining, catching up after a long day and yes, work!
While our screened porch is a nice eclectic mix of iron, outdoor wicker and wood, the patio was suffering from matchy, matchy syndrome. Is that a thing"
For the upcoming Father's Day holiday, I wanted to do something special for my hubby. He really works hard and is an amazing husband and father. He loves spending time in the backyard. I decided to spruce up the boring fire-pit area for him.
Simply Fresh Patio Makeover
I started by searching the True Value website for ideas. I wanted to find some new chairs for the fire-pit area. My Chair Criteria
lounge like and comfortable
material other than iron or metal
a color other than black
affordable
portable for multi use
What did I pick" Plastic Adirondack chairs! They are under $20 and come in 11 colors! I chose the color Bluestone. I wanted something subdued with a little color. It's the perfect blue-gray. Not only that, but they match my existing pillows perfectly!
I snapped my fingers and BAM! It was transformed. Not exactly, but with a pressure washing of the patio and scrubbing of the fire-pit……it became entertaining ready for very little money!
